Classical Test Theory Updated on Mar 14, 2024 Silas Lester + Follow variance variance 2 reliability variance illustration 2 domain oriented perspective pij pj pi ij Download … WebThe most common approaches used by psychometrics are classical test theory (CTT) and item response theory (IRT), and both can be used to build a good measuring instrument. CTT is often use due to its relative simplicity, and the lower level of skill required to undertake analysis. But is has a number of limitations.
